Brief Summary

This is a non-interventional, post-marketing, observational study (PMOS) in which Humira (adalimumab) is prescribed in the usual manner in accordance with the terms of the local marketing authorization with regards to dose, population and indication. No data currently exists to characterize patient populations being prescribed Humira in Eastern Europe. Further, it is important to establish the clinical outcome and tolerability of Humira in Eastern European patients, as well as their compliance with Humira treatment, in particular the acceptability of self-injection, which may influence all of the above in routine clinical practice.

Detailed Description

This PMOS will be conducted in a prospective, single-arm, multicountry, multicenter format. The assignment of the patient to Humira is not decided in advance by this protocol but falls within the current practice. The prescription of Humira is clearly separated from the decision to include the patient in this study. No additional procedures (other than standard of care) shall be applied to the patients. As this study is observational in nature, its follow-up is not interventional and is left to the judgment of each physician within the 14-17 months period (including tuberculosis (TB) screening and prophylaxis, if indicated), which defines the survey for each patient. The TB screening period per patient will be 1-4 weeks and, if applicable, the TB prophylactic treatment period before Humira administration will be 1 month in accordance with local guidelines. For indicative purposes, follow-up of patients should entail approximately 7 patient visits during this period. These visits will take place at average intervals of 3 months, apart from the first visit following TB screening. The first visit following introduction of Humira and final visits are required because of intercurrent events. If treatment with Humira is discontinued, the standard practice is to review the patient after a period of 70 days or 5 half-lives following the intake of the last dose of physician-prescribed treatment. If the physician decides to permanently discontinue Humira before the end of the planned observational period of 13 months, the reason for discontinuation and the new treatment regimen prescribed, if applicable, will be documented. The next routine follow-up visit will be the termination visit for this patient in the PMOS.

Primary Outcome Measures
NameTimeMethod
Clinical Outcome (Disease Activity Score [DAS28] Decrease ≥1.2) After 3 Months of Humira Therapy Relative to Baseline in Participants With RABaseline, 3 months

DAS28 score was calculated using the number of tender and swollen joints (out of 28 counted), erythrocyte sedimentation rate (ESR) level, and the participant's global assessment of disease activity. The calculated range of DAS28 is 0.49 to 9.07, with scores below 3.2 indicating low disease activity. A positive clinical outcome was defined as a DAS28 decrease by 1.2 or more after 3 months of Humira therapy relative to baseline.

Clinical Outcome (Bath Ankylosing Spondylitis Disease Activity Index [BASDAI] Decrease ≥50%) After 3 Months of Humira Therapy Relative to Baseline in Participants With PsA and ASBaseline, 3 months

BASDAI score was calculated using a questionnaire with 6 questions that the participant completes by marking answers on a 10-centimeter visual analog scale with responses that range from 0 (none) to 10 (very severe) and measures severity of fatigue, spinal and peripheral joint pain, localized tenderness and morning stiffness. The final BASDAI score ranges from 0 to 10. A positive clinical outcome was defined as a 50% or more decrease in BASDAI score after 3 months of Humira therapy relative to baseline.

Secondary Outcome Measures
NameTimeMethod
Physical Function: Mean Health Assessment Questionnaire-Disability Index (HAQ-DI) Score at Baseline, and After 4, 7 and 13 Months of Humira TherapyBaseline, 4, 7 and 13 months

HAQ-DI score was calculated using the standard questionnaire covering 8 category scores: Dressing and Grooming, Rising, Eating, Walking, Hygiene, Reach, Grip, and Activities. Each category score is calculated as the maximum of the scores for the questions within the category. The HAQ-DI is expressed on a scale from 0 (without any difficulty) to 3 (unable to do) representing an average score across the category. Scores for at least 6 categories are needed to compute the HAQ score. Changes to lower scores indicate improvement in physical function.

Participant Acceptability of Self-injection at Month 13 (End of Study)13 months

Participant acceptability of self-injection was assessed by the percentage of participants able to appropriately execute self-injection after initial training in the medical center, per investigator's opinion and documentation of necessity of re-training. Those participants able to self-inject also reported their experience of self-injection as convenient or inconvenient.

Compliance With the Humira Administration Schedule at Month 13 (End of Study)Month 13

Compliance with the Humira therapy was assessed by the number of missed injections among participants. Documentation of injections missed or delayed by more than 7 days was made at each study visit.

Tolerability: Duration of Humira Therapy in Participants Who Discontinued TherapyFrom first treatment until study discontinuation, up to 13 months.

Tolerability was evaluated by assessing the mean duration (in weeks) of treatment with Humira until the development of an adverse event leading to treatment discontinuation or until early discontinuation for any other reason.
